Roofing repairs vary based on a few key factors. The total square footage of the damaged area, the accessibility of your roof, and the specific materials needed for a proper patch all play a role. If there is underlying rot or water damage to the deck beneath your shingles, that adds to the labor and supplies required. Sealant is a specialized adhesive or coating used to patch small gaps, seal flashing, or reinforce areas where pipes penetrate the roof. It is a temporary fix for minor leaks or a preventive measure for joints that are prone to moisture. Sheet metal roofing in Albuquerque, often preferred for its durability and heat reflectivity, requires specialized installation by licensed, insured pros. These systems, typically made from steel, aluminum, or copper, are excellent at withstanding the intense sun and temperature swings characteristic of the high desert. Professionals ensure proper sealing and fastening to prevent dust and water intrusion, and they often recommend lighter colors or reflective coatings to minimize solar heat gain, contributing to energy efficiency. The durability of sheet metal makes it a sound long-term investment for Albuquerque homeowners.
Rubber roofing, particularly EPDM membranes, offers significant benefits for Albuquerque properties, especially for low-slope or flat sections. Licensed, insured pros note its excellent resistance to UV radiation and extreme temperature fluctuations, making it ideal for the high desert climate. EPDM provides a highly effective waterproof barrier, crucial for preventing leaks during the infrequent but sometimes heavy rain or snow events. Its durability and relatively low maintenance make it a practical and cost-effective choice for various roof types found in the Albuquerque area.

For Albuquerque's high desert climate, licensed, insured pros recommend roofing materials that can withstand intense solar radiation, rapid temperature changes, and occasional moisture. Metal roofing, especially with reflective coatings, is highly effective due to its durability and heat reflectivity. Asphalt shingles designed for high-heat performance are also a common choice. Clay tiles, with their natural thermal mass, can also be suitable, provided they are installed correctly with proper underlayment. In Albuquerque, the best metal roof colors are typically those that reflect solar heat, helping to keep homes cooler and reduce energy costs. Licensed, insured pros often suggest lighter shades such as white, silver, light gray, or earthy desert tones. These colors minimize the absorption of the intense desert sun, contributing to the home's overall energy efficiency. While aesthetics are important, the primary consideration for metal roof colors in this region is their ability to combat the high temperatures and reduce the load on air conditioning systems.

Metal roofing offers significant advantages in Albuquerque, primarily its exceptional durability and ability to reflect solar heat. Licensed, insured pros note that metal roofs are highly resistant to the intense UV radiation and rapid temperature fluctuations common in the high desert. They are also resistant to fire, rot, and insects. By reflecting solar heat, metal roofs can significantly reduce cooling costs during the long, hot summers.
